What does a topographic survey include?

The key elements of a topographic survey include recording the area's geometry—that is, measuring slopes, elevation differences, and distances between significant points on the land. This data is essential to understand the nature of the terrain and determine its suitability for placing infrastructure such as roads, buildings, or other facilities. Additionally, topographic studies involve documenting the area's natural features, such as rivers, lakes, forested areas, as well as the hydrological and geological parameters of the soil. Equally important is recording existing infrastructure like roads, wiring, plumbing systems, and energy networks.

Why is it necessary before construction?

The importance of topographic surveys is immense, as they form the foundation for the execution of any construction project. Without accurate topographic analysis, serious issues may arise during construction, such as soil instability or improper placement of infrastructure. Moreover, these studies prevent situations where constructions do not align with the natural conditions of the terrain, which could lead to cost overruns, delays, or even project failures. All these problems, stemming from incorrect soil assessment, can be avoided through a thorough and reliable topographic study conducted beforehand.

Topographic Surveys and the Environment

Topographic studies also play a crucial role in the analysis of environmental parameters. Examining the physical and geological characteristics of the terrain contributes to the prevention of environmental hazards, such as soil erosion, flooding, or the degradation of the area's natural resources. Furthermore, through topographic surveys, engineers can ensure the protection of natural resources and compliance with environmental regulations, as such studies identify areas in need of protection or necessary restoration.

How is a modern topographic survey conducted?

Conducting a topographic survey requires specialized tools and technical expertise. Specifically, the use of modern technologies such as GPS, surveying instruments, CAD (Computer-Aided Design) software, and 3D modeling allows surveyors to accurately capture every detail of the terrain and create precise and reliable plans. These tools ensure high-quality surveys and timely completion.
